Windows phone 7 Expression Blend找不到用于创建示例数据的命名空间/类

Windows phone 7 Expression Blend找不到用于创建示例数据的命名空间/类,windows-phone-7,expression-blend,sample,Windows Phone 7,Expression Blend,Sample,我有一个调用WP7客户端库的WP7应用程序。我向客户机库添加了一个新类,然后转到Blend为该类创建示例数据。选择要生成示例数据的类的对话框不显示该类或其命名空间。为什么不呢 该类没有接口或泛型,并且是公共的 我关闭/重新打开了blend。在VS中构建项目。我还应该检查什么 客户端库还有其他名称空间和类,这些名称空间和类在“示例数据生成”对话框中找到 确保在添加类文件后编译项目。在Blend中,从菜单中选择Project | Build Project或CTRL+SHIFT+B。确保在添加类文件

我有一个调用WP7客户端库的WP7应用程序。我向客户机库添加了一个新类,然后转到Blend为该类创建示例数据。选择要生成示例数据的类的对话框不显示该类或其命名空间。为什么不呢

该类没有接口或泛型,并且是公共的

我关闭/重新打开了blend。在VS中构建项目。我还应该检查什么


客户端库还有其他名称空间和类,这些名称空间和类在“示例数据生成”对话框中找到

确保在添加类文件后编译项目。在Blend中,从菜单中选择Project | Build Project或CTRL+SHIFT+B。

确保在添加类文件后编译项目。在Blend中,从菜单或CTRL+SHIFT+B中选择Project | Build Project。

为了解决此问题,在Expression Blend中,我向目录中添加了一个新类。我选择了默认的Class1.cs。我的想法是,如果我在Blend中创建类,它将能够找到该类以生成样本数据。然而,一旦我添加了这个类并生成了这个示例,整个名称空间(包括我以前看不到的类)现在都是可见的了。这看起来更像是一个黑客行为,但至少我得到了我最初想要的东西。这可能是一个bug-我只有在添加新类后忘记重新编译项目时才会看到这种情况。为了解决这个问题,在Expression Blend中,我向目录添加了一个新类。我选择了默认的Class1.cs。我的想法是,如果我在Blend中创建类,它将能够找到该类以生成样本数据。然而,一旦我添加了这个类并生成了这个示例,整个名称空间(包括我以前看不到的类)现在都是可见的了。这看起来更像是一个黑客行为,但至少我得到了我最初想要的东西。这可能是一个bug——我只有在添加新类后忘记重新编译我的项目时才会看到这种情况。